Policies

The Colburn Group is committed to maintaining high standards of professionalism, safeguarding, and compliance across all services delivered within the organisation. Our policies and procedures provide the framework that ensures our work is conducted safely, ethically, and in line with current legislation and best practice.

As the legal entity responsible for governance and quality assurance across all divisions, The Colburn Group oversees the development, implementation, and regular review of organisational policies that support the effective delivery of education, vocational training, and professional services.

Our policies are designed to ensure that learners, staff, partners, and stakeholders are protected and supported through clear procedures, accountability, and consistent standards of practice.

Key areas covered by our policies include:

  • Safeguarding and child protection
  • Health and safety
  • Equality, diversity and inclusion
  • Data protection and confidentiality
  • Complaints and feedback procedures
  • Safer recruitment
  • Quality assurance and continuous improvement
  • Professional conduct and ethical practice

All policies are regularly reviewed to ensure they remain compliant with current legislation, regulatory guidance, and sector standards, particularly within education, safeguarding, and organisational governance.

The Colburn Group promotes a culture of transparency, accountability, and continuous improvement, ensuring that all services are delivered within a clear and robust policy framework.
